AUSTRALIA, Edward VIII, Coronation, 1937, in silvered (27mm) (C.1937/1), by Stokes, Melb (4); Coronation badge in silvered and enamel (38x20mm), pin back, features a boomerang with an oval centrepiece and this with crowned bust of H.M.King Edward VIII right. The first four with scuffing and one with a few short scratches, otherwise extremely fine and unissued, the last very fine. (5)
Ex Ian McCutcheon Collection.
